Outrageously Funny Search Suggestion Engine :: Callynthrophora

🔎


What is the definition of Callynthrophora? 🙋

👉 Callynthrophora is a type of algae that has a unique structure called a ciliate, which is like a tiny tentacle-like organ. This organism is known for its ability to produce a large amount of sugar and other nutrients from small amounts of water, making it an important part of the ecosystem that supports many aquatic plants and animals.


Callynthrophora

https://goldloadingpage.com/word-dictionary/Callynthrophora


Stained Glass Jesus Art